Espanyol allegedly join the race to sign Real Madrid forward Mariano Diaz during the summer transfer window.

Real Madrid forward Mariano Diaz has reportedly emerged as a transfer target for Espanyol.

Since returning to the Bernabeu from Lyon, Mariano has been starved of regular opportunities, with the Brazilian remaining out of contention since the beginning of August.

As a result of Real needing to raise transfer funds and lower their wage bill, the 26-year-old is likely to join another club during the January window.

According reports in Spain, Espanyol are ready to make a bid for the attacker as they look to move away from the La Liga relegation zone.

Despite reaching the last 32 of the Europa League, Pablo Machin's team sit at the bottom of the top-flight standings.

The report adds that Los Blancos may be willing to accept any bids in the region of £8m.
